用牛顿法求a的立方根,精度要求为0.00001。 %用牛顿迭代法求a的立方根 %相当于求x^3-a=0方程的根 a=input('求a的立方根,请输入a'); x=a;i=0;m=100; x1=x-(x^3-a)/(3*x^2); while abs(x-x1)>1e-5 & 【1 】 x=x1; i=i+1; x1= 【2】 ; end if abs(x1-x)<=1e-5 disp(['迭代',num2str(i),'次,根为:',num2str(x1)]) else disp('迭代发散') end